Moveset & Leveling Experiences.
.............................................................................................................................................................................................
Alright..I may have been a bit wrong.Arceus is not exactly a free ride to the Pokemon league.I mean it is,but it is a pain to level,due to it taking forever.

Right when Arceus is born (through mods of course.) it will know any one of these 4 moves.
Cosmic Power
Seismic Toss
Natural Gift
Punishment

If you don't get either punishment,or Seismic Toss you're screwed..Have fun!

Level 10 will give you Gravity.This move prevents immunity to ground,and flying immunity.For instance,let's say your Pokemon has the ability known as Levitate,and i use Gravity.You my dear are now grounded,and susceptible to any ground type attacks.This move is stupid,but you have no choice but to take it.

At level 20 you get Earth Power.This move is a ground based physical type attack,that deals 90 damage and has 100% accuracy.It also has a 10% chance of reducing the targets special defense by 1 stage.This move is awesome.

Level 30 gives you hyper voice.An extremely powerful normal type move that deals a base special damage of 90,and has 100% accuracy.That's it.This move is great.Nothing else needs to be said but to take it.

At level 40 you can get Extreme Speed.This move deals a base physical damage of 80,and has 100% accuracy.And to top it off,+2 priority.A.K.A,it hits really freaking fast.This move is excellent.If you can make room for it,i suggest you take it.

At level 50 you get Refresh.This move will cure you of all status conditions.Please take this move.If you want to know why,please skip right ahead to the competitive play section of the review.

Level 60 gives you Future sight.This move gives you Future Sight.This move will deal 120 base special damage,and has 100% accuracy.However,the move will hit the target two turns after you use the move.Making this somewhat problematic.I..don't really recommend it.But if you would to take it,go ahead.Not like i can stop you.

At level 70 you can learn Recover.This move will restore 50% of your health...That's it.This move can be useful in a stall set,and i do recommend it if that is your goal.Other than that,you may want to skip it.

Level 80 gives you a move that..Well,i believe is rather outdated.Hyper Beam.This move will deal 150 base special damage,and has 90% accuracy.Sounds good right? Well perhaps you should read the fine print.After you use this move,you need to recharge.The reason i don't recommend this move is for a couple of reasons.

1.This move sacrifices accuracy for power.Why use this when there is even the slightest chance it may miss.
2.You have to recharge next turn.This is obviously to make up for the extreme damage that you MAY do,but its not a good trade in my opinion.Especially after the move you get at level 100.

But go ahead and take it if you want

level 90 gives you Perish Song.All Pokemon who are on the field when they hear this move will faint within 3 turns,this includes you to.However,if you switch out your puny god will be saved.This also goes for your opponent.This move would be alot better if it made the Pokemon faint no matter what.Even if you switch out.That would make this move perfect!..Yet extremely overpowered,because all you would need to do is give all 6 of your Pokemon Perish Song,and take your opponent with you.I don't recommend it..But man would that be change be cool! XD

Level 100 gives you the Trademark of Arceus.Judgement.This move deals 100 base special damage,and has 100% accuracy.However,the type of damage Judgement does can change depending on the Plate Arceus holds.If you would like to know more,i refer you to these links.

http://bulbapedia.bulbagarden.net/wiki/Judgment_(move)

http://bulbapedia.bulbagarden.net/wiki/Plate

Well that was actually pretty good.Good job Arceus.Anyhow,onto the stats.

Competitive Play
......................................................................................................................................................................................
This week i have 2 sets for yah.And they are very,very overpowered.Lets get started.

Arceus @ Life Orb/Life Orb
Ability: Multitype
EVs: 4 HP / 252 Atk / 252 Spe
Jolly Nature
- Swords Dance
- Extreme Speed
- Shadow Claw/Stone Edge
- Earthquake

This set is basically just you being what i like to call,a Blind Berserker.You take down as many things as possible before you go down.

Swords Dance will be your move to gain more power,when you feel as if you're safe.Very risky to use,but if it works out for yah,the rewards will be great.

Extreme Speed will be better than Judgement for 1 reason.Just one Swords Dance will make this move just as powerful as Judgement.I'm not even kidding either,i did the math.Also,Extreme Speed was chosen because of the extra priority you get.We need to make sure we hit first.

Shadow Claw will be the move that counters Ghost types.Which is arguably Arceus's biggest flaw.This will solve your problem.Have fun.

Earthquake is the move that will be the filler move for this set.Use it when faced with an opportunity to deal 2x's damage to rock types.Also use it when you have not used Sword Dance yet,and extreme speed is not extremely powerful yet.Then again since Arceus should be a normal type pokemon with this set,the STAB bonus you get from Extreme Speed should be mathmatically more efficient.However,if i add in another variable such as..I think i have gone on about this long enough.

And they say Pokemon isn't complicated.

The item here will be Life Orb to maximize damage.I have also experimented with Leftovers.The results went fairly well.It proved to be useful when i'm at low health.However,Life Orb really maximized the damage.The choice here is really up to you.There are ups and downs to both.

The ability is..Obviously Multitype.Which will not be useful here.

Ev's are put into Attack and Speed to maximize damage,and just a is put into health to give us some bulk.

Nature is jolly to once again maximize damage.
